concept

Batteries Included Frameworks

Batteries included frameworks are software development frameworks that come with a comprehensive set of built-in tools, libraries, and features to handle common tasks out-of-the-box, such as database integration, authentication, and templating. This concept emphasizes reducing the need for external dependencies by providing a complete, integrated solution for building applications. It aims to accelerate development by offering a standardized, cohesive environment with minimal setup.

Also known as: Full-stack frameworks, Integrated frameworks, All-in-one frameworks, Batteries-included, BIF
🧊Why learn Batteries Included Frameworks?

Developers should use batteries included frameworks when building full-stack web applications or enterprise systems that require rapid prototyping, standardized practices, and reduced dependency management overhead. They are ideal for projects where consistency, security, and built-in functionality (like ORM, admin panels, or form handling) are prioritized, such as in startups, educational tools, or internal business applications. This approach minimizes configuration time and helps teams focus on application logic rather than assembling components.

Compare Batteries Included Frameworks

Learning Resources

Related Tools

Alternatives to Batteries Included Frameworks